Tips for Creating a Female Dwarf Character in D&D

Female dwarves are a popular character choice in Dungeons & Dragons (D&D), but they can be challenging to create. Here are a few tips to help you create a female dwarf character that is both unique and memorable.

Tip 1: Consider her clan. Dwarves are a clan-based society, so it's important to think about which clan your female dwarf belongs to. Each clan has its own unique history, culture, and values. This will help you to flesh out your character's personality and background.

Tip 2: Give her a strong personality. Female dwarves are known for being strong-willed and independent. They are also fiercely loyal to their friends and family. When creating your character, be sure to give her a strong personality that reflects these traits.

Tip 3: Choose a class that fits her personality. There are many different classes available in D&D, so you can choose one that fits your character's personality and goals. For example, a female dwarf who is strong and independent might make a good fighter or barbarian. A female dwarf who is intelligent and curious might make a good wizard or cleric.

Tip 4: Give her a unique backstory. Every character has a backstory, and your female dwarf should be no exception. Her backstory should help to explain why she is the way she is and what motivates her. It can also be a source of adventure hooks for your DM.
